What is the National Grid Custom Energy Efficient Project Information Form?
The National Grid Custom Energy Efficient Project Information Form is designed to support energy efficiency initiatives by providing a structured way to document essential project information. This form is pivotal for projects aiming to qualify for incentives offered through National Grid’s Custom Program.
This form caters to various energy efficiency projects, including upgrades and installations in commercial and industrial settings. Key users of the form include customers seeking energy savings, installation contractors tasked with implementing improvements, and technical support consultants who assist in the process.

What are the eligibility requirements for using this form?
Eligibility typically includes being a business participant in National Grid's Custom Program, requiring the collection of specific project details related to energy efficiency solutions.
Are there any deadlines for submission of the form?
While specific deadlines may vary, it's crucial to check with your local National Grid representative to ensure timely submission for project approval and incentive eligibility.
How can I submit the completed form?
Completed forms can be submitted directly through pdfFiller or by downloading and emailing them to the appropriate National Grid contact as specified in the submission guidelines.
What supporting documents are required when submitting this form?
Typically, you may need to include project plans, specifications, and any previous correspondence regarding the incentive application alongside this form.
What are common mistakes to avoid while filling out the form?
Avoid incomplete fields, missing signatures, or failure to include supporting documents, as these can delay processing and approval.
How long does it take to process this form after submission?
Processing times can vary, but it's advisable to allow a few weeks for review and feedback from the National Grid Technical Support Consultant after submission.
Is notarization required for this form?
No, notarization is not required for the National Grid Custom Energy Efficient Project Information Form, making the submission process simpler.
